What are key insights for startups to enhance business value?

Startups can enhance business value by not becoming too attached to specific projects or products, allowing for greater flexibility and adaptation to change.

How can open-source projects remain sustainable?

Sustainability in open-source projects relies on building an active community that supports and engages with the project, ensuring its longevity and relevance.

What is the difference between open repositories and open-source projects?

Open repositories are platforms where code is shared, while open-source projects involve collaborative development with accessible source code that others can modify and contribute to.
